Key Things to Look for in Reviews
Okay, so you're ready to dive into the reviews, but what specifically should you be looking for? Here's a handy checklist: Customer Service: Was the staff helpful, friendly, and responsive? Did they answer questions clearly and patiently? Transparency: Were the loan terms clearly explained? Were there any hidden fees or surprises? Interest Rates: How do the interest rates compare to those offered by other lenders? Were customers satisfied with the rates they received? Approval Process: Was the approval process quick and easy? Were customers able to get approved despite having bad credit? Loan Terms: Were the loan terms flexible and tailored to the customer's needs? Overall Satisfaction: Did customers feel like they got a good deal? Would they recommend Pseimegase Auto Finance to others? Potential Cons of Using Pseimegase Auto Finance
Alright, let's talk about the potential downsides because everything has two sides, right? Higher Interest Rates: This is probably the biggest concern. Companies that cater to people with bad credit often charge higher interest rates to compensate for the increased risk. Be prepared to pay more over the life of the loan. Stricter Loan Terms: They might have stricter requirements or limitations on the types of vehicles you can finance. They might also require a larger down payment. Hidden Fees: Be sure to read the fine print and ask about any potential fees, such as application fees, origination fees, or prepayment penalties. Less Favorable Customer Service: Some reviewers might complain about poor customer service or difficulty getting in touch with a representative. Limited Loan Options: They might not offer as many loan options as traditional lenders. For example, they might not offer loans for certain types of vehicles or for certain loan amounts. Alternatives to Pseimegase Auto Finance
Before you commit to Pseimegase Auto Finance, it's a good idea to explore your other options. Don't put all your eggs in one basket, right? Credit Unions: Credit unions often offer lower interest rates and more favorable terms than traditional banks or finance companies. If you're eligible to join a credit union, it's definitely worth checking out. Banks: Banks can be a good option, especially if you have a good credit history. They might offer competitive interest rates and a variety of loan options. Online Lenders: There are many online lenders that specialize in auto loans. They often offer quick approvals and competitive rates. Dealership Financing: Dealerships often offer financing through their own captive finance companies. However, it's important to compare their rates and terms to those offered by other lenders. Personal Loans: In some cases, a personal loan might be a better option than an auto loan. Personal loans can be used for any purpose, and they might have lower interest rates than auto loans.
